B&Q is seeking a part-time Showroom Advisor in Oxford to assist customers with product recommendations and design projects. The role involves utilizing software for design and coordinating projects while providing excellent customer service.

Applicants should possess strong communication skills, a motivation for sales, and the ability to work flexibly on a rota that includes weekends and evenings. The position offers a competitive hourly rate and a comprehensive benefits package.

How to prepare for a job interview at B&q

Know Your Products

Before the interview, make sure you’re familiar with B&Q’s product range. This will help you provide informed recommendations during the interview and show your genuine interest in the role.

Show Off Your Design Skills

If you have experience with design software, be ready to discuss it! Bring examples of past projects or ideas you have for showroom layouts. This will demonstrate your creativity and technical skills.

Practice Your Communication

Since strong communication is key for this role, practice explaining design concepts clearly and concisely. You might even want to role-play with a friend to get comfortable with customer interactions.

Flexibility is Key

Be prepared to discuss your availability and willingness to work weekends and evenings. Highlight any previous experience you have with flexible working hours to show you’re a great fit for the team.
